About the role
Manage multiple projects overseeing scheduling, budget, change orders, billing, POs, contracts, warranty requests, and ensuring client satisfaction. Partner with the Drafting Contact to ensure accurate drawings, including revisions. Oversee Project Coordinators and Superintendents on assigned projects. Manage field technologies and control programs (KeyStyle, Plan Grid, QAQC, JHA, etc.) on projects.
Responsibilities
- Manage projects from start to finish
- Promote a safe work environment for field personnel
- Complete cost/budget analysis of assigned projects
- Track job production including time, quality, and material costs
- Visit job sites, attend job site meetings/pre-job meetings, and ensure QA/QC reporting is completed and accurate
- Develop and maintain client and vendor relationships
- Help hire, train, and review Project Coordinators and Assistant Project Managers
- Train and mentor new team members on Chamberlin culture and processes
- Assist other team members in work production
- Approve jobs for invoicing
- Resolve job issues and conflicts
- Process submittals and RFIs
